গবেষণা সমীক্ষা: ব্লকলি
স্টার্ট সার্ভে নিয়ে আপনার অভিজ্ঞতা সম্পর্কে আমাদের বলুন
সারি, সারি, সারি
ব্লকগুলিকে ইনপুটগুলির একটি সংগ্রহ হিসাবে সংজ্ঞায়িত করা হয়, তবে রেন্ডার তথ্য নির্ধারণ করে কিভাবে এই ইনপুটগুলি সারি এবং স্পেসার সারিগুলিতে বিভক্ত হয়।
উদাহরণস্বরূপ, যখন একটি ব্লক ইনলাইন ইনপুটগুলিতে সেট করা হয়, তখন ব্লকটি বহিরাগত ইনপুটগুলিতে সেট করার চেয়ে কম সারি দিয়ে তৈরি হয়। এটিতে একই সংখ্যক ইনপুট রয়েছে তবে সারিগুলির একটি ভিন্ন সংখ্যক!

সারি
একটি Row
হল অ-ওভারল্যাপিং উপাদান এবং উপাদান স্পেসারগুলির একটি অনুভূমিক সংগ্রহ।

একটি সারির সীমানা সেই সারির অন্তর্গত উপাদান এবং স্পেসারগুলির সীমানা দ্বারা নির্ধারিত হয়, যাতে সমস্ত উপাদান থাকে।
সারি স্পেসার
একটি RowSpacer
হল একটি খালি উল্লম্ব স্থান যা দুটি সারির মধ্যে যায়।

সারি স্পেসারের সীমা রেন্ডার তথ্য নিজেই দ্বারা নির্ধারিত হয়। ব্লকের সমস্ত সারি পরিমাপ করার পরে, রেন্ডার তথ্য সারির মধ্যে তার নির্বাচিত আকারের স্পেস সন্নিবেশ করায়।
অন্য কিছু উল্লেখ না করা থাকলে, এই পৃষ্ঠার কন্টেন্ট Creative Commons Attribution 4.0 License-এর অধীনে এবং কোডের নমুনাগুলি Apache 2.0 License-এর অধীনে লাইসেন্স প্রাপ্ত। আরও জানতে, Google Developers সাইট নীতি দেখুন। Java হল Oracle এবং/অথবা তার অ্যাফিলিয়েট সংস্থার রেজিস্টার্ড ট্রেডমার্ক।
2025-01-10 UTC-তে শেষবার আপডেট করা হয়েছে।
[null,null,["2025-01-10 UTC-তে শেষবার আপডেট করা হয়েছে।"],[[["Blocks are visually arranged using rows and spacers, determined by render info, affecting the block's layout regardless of the number of inputs."],["Rows are horizontal groupings of elements and spacers, with their size determined by the contained elements."],["Row spacers are vertical gaps between rows, with their size dictated by the render info to manage the overall block layout."]]],["Blocks contain inputs, and their visual layout depends on the render info, which structures inputs into rows and spacer rows. Inline inputs create blocks with fewer rows than external inputs, despite having the same number of inputs. A Row consists of elements and element spacers, with its boundaries defined by these components. RowSpacers are empty spaces between rows; the render info determines their size and placement between rows.\n"]]